You are to be the commercial lead on projects and be responsible for the commercial success of the projects whilst adhering to commercial administration procedures. To promote and deliver a collaborative environment with both the client and throughout the management of the subcontract/supply chain account.

Contract Management Responsibilities:
  • Negotiate terms and conditions of subcontracts.
  • Manage and process payments for specialist subcontracts and key suppliers.
  • Ensure strict compliance with contract terms, conditions, rights, and obligations.
  • Report monthly on the outturn Pain/Gain (if applicable).
  • Coordinate changes or amendments in accordance with the contract.
  • Analyse the impact of changes and assess liability exposure.
Contract Administration:
  • Monitor and track contract obligations.
  • Undertake site visits to administer the contract in line with project progress.
  • Monitor and report on contract performance in terms of program, cost, and key events/issues.
  • Perform the closeout process, ensuring all contract terms are met and payments are verified.
  • Obtain and execute any required forms, reports, or clearances and resolve outstanding issues.
  • Collaborate with both clients and subcontractors in all duties.
Budget Management:
  • Work with the project team to evaluate the impact of budget changes.
  • Capture and report cost variances.
  • Collate Defined Cost Records for client audit.
Reporting and Documentation:
  • Produce monthly Cost Value Reconciliation.
  • Generate Earned Value Analysis reports.
  • Validate Subcontract Applications/Payments data.
  • Review and validate weekly cost monitors, comparing forecasted costs with actual costs.
  • Prepare monthly valuations.
  • Maintain change registers.
  • Provide commercial elements for the commercial report.
